A Postgraduate Certificate in Self-Acceptance Techniques equips students with the knowledge and skills to cultivate self-compassion and foster positive self-regard. This program focuses on evidence-based therapeutic approaches, enabling graduates to promote emotional well-being in themselves and others.
Learning outcomes include mastering techniques in mindfulness, self-compassion exercises, and cognitive restructuring to challenge negative self-talk. Students will also develop skills in identifying and addressing self-criticism, building resilience, and enhancing self-esteem. The program emphasizes practical application through case studies and role-playing exercises.
The duration of the Postgraduate Certificate in Self-Acceptance Techniques typically ranges from six to twelve months, depending on the institution and the intensity of the program. Part-time and full-time options may be available. The flexible learning formats often incorporate online modules, workshops, and potentially in-person sessions.
